Heads up: if the Lintrock baseline file in the Quarrow repo drifts from main, CI fails with a "stale baseline" error even when the code is fine. Quick fix is to regenerate the baseline on a clean checkout and re-push. If a customer build is blocked, confirm the failing run matches the token below before escalating.

build token for yadug-yagag: htk21_c863c33eb8b82c0c9c152

This page tracks limits and quotas for the user-module extraction from the Brindlecore monolith. During the cutover window, dual-write traffic counts against both old and new quotas, so headroom matters. Release managers should confirm these ceilings before scheduling a migration wave, since exceeding them auto-pauses the sync job. The enforced values are listed below.

tuning table, kawep-tawif:
CAPS = {
    "olidor": 80,
    "belion": 7,
    "quenys": 225,
    "druox": 839,
    "fraath": 482,
}

## Inventory reconciliation job (Tallyloom)

The reconciliation job runs nightly at 02:10 and compares warehouse counts against the ledger. If it exits nonzero, check the mismatch report first; most failures are stale snapshots and a rerun resolves them. Do not rerun more than twice without escalating. Full triage steps are on the internal page below.

dashboard of yadup-bahop = https://confluence.lumicsys.internal/pages/pages/browse/pages/129c